Nickelodeon France Picks Up 9 Story’s 'Guess How Much I Love You'

9 Story Entertainment announces the sale of SLR Production’s Guess How Much I Love You – The Adventures of Little Nutbrown Hare to Nickelodeon France.

Toronto, Canada -- 9 Story Entertainment announced the sale of Guess How Much I Love You – The Adventures of Little Nutbrown Hare (52 x 11’) to Nickelodeon France. The preschool series from Australia’s SLR Productions, Germany’s KI.KA and Singapore’s Scrawl Studios launched in September on Nick Jr. in France.

Guess How Much I Love You – The Adventures of Little Nutbrown Hare is the first adaptation of the much loved bestselling picture book which has sold more than 32 million copies worldwide. The series relates the adventures of the Nutbrown Hares family and their friends with the same endearing simplicity and love that has made the book a timeless classic.

The series continues to air on Disney Junior US, KI.KA Germany, ABC4Kids Australia, Nickelodeon UK, TV2 Norway, Hop! Israel, RTP Portugal, Disney Spain & Italy, ZAPP Netherlands, TRT Turkey, Mini Mini Poland, VRT Belgium and EESTI Estonia, TFO and TVO Canada and YLE Finland.
